From Call of Duty and Battlefield, to Rambo and Commando, the machine gun has lengthy been an iconic entry to probably the most blockbuster motion film, and a necessary a part of any online game arsenal for many years. But as video games have superior, the LMG can typically really feel prefer it’s been left behind. So what’s the digital legacy of the LMG, and why does it so typically really feel extra like a souped up assault rifle, than a belt-fed banger?
In this episode of Loadout, Dave Jewitt visits the Royal Armouries to speak to Keeper of Firearms & Artillery Jonathan Ferguson to interrupt down the origins and affect of the Light Machine Gun, and discover out why video games hold getting the LMG so flawed.
